Output ef888ee36361b83a4e89a3cf077d3104c74ebea89ed5836d84fddfa5a2fe9c56:3

value
272667
script pubkey
OP_0 OP_PUSHBYTES_20 c08741ced6f33b05b00aad5c3a012560c7f2ac7e
address
bc1qczr5rnkk7vastvq244wr5qf9vrrl9tr7q3hk26
transaction
ef888ee36361b83a4e89a3cf077d3104c74ebea89ed5836d84fddfa5a2fe9c56
confirmations
120444
spent
true